The Sherwood Foresters Notts & Derby Regiment Officers OSD collar badges
A superb scarce no title scroll die cast bronze matching facing pair. Worn by 1st Battalion circa 1914. Crowned Maltese cross with ball finials, mounted with oak wreath and scrolls inscribed "Sherwood" , "Foresters" and "Derbyshire". To the voided centre, a Stag lodged on ground. Two loops to the reverse of each collar. VGC Churchill 1262 read more
